Dr Martens are a popular brand of boots that are known for their durability, comfort, and style. However, proper storage is essential to maintain the quality of Dr Martens. Here are some tips and tricks on how to store Dr Martens properly.

1. Clean and Condition Your Dr Martens

Before storing your Dr Martens, it is essential to clean and condition them properly. Use a soft-bristled brush to remove any dirt or debris from the boots. Apply a leather conditioner to keep the leather supple and prevent cracking.

You can also use a waterproofing spray to protect your boots from water damage and stains. Allow the boots to dry completely before storing them.

2. Stuff Your Boots with Newspaper or Shoe Trees

To keep the shape of your boots, stuff them with newspaper or shoe trees. This will prevent the boots from collapsing and help them maintain their shape over time.

Avoid using plastic bags or wrapping the boots in plastic, as this can trap moisture and cause mold and mildew to grow.

3. Store Your Boots in a Cool, Dry Place

Store your Dr Martens in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. Keep them away from heat sources, such as radiators or heaters, as this can dry out the leather and cause it to crack.

Avoid storing your boots in a damp or humid environment, as this can cause mold and mildew to grow.

4. Use a Shoe Rack or Shoe Organizer

Using a shoe rack or shoe organizer can help keep your Dr Martens organized and prevent them from getting damaged. Choose a shoe rack or organizer that is sturdy and has enough space to store your boots comfortably.

5. Avoid Stacking Your Boots

Avoid stacking your boots on top of each other, as this can cause the leather to crease and deform over time. Instead, store your boots side by side or use a shoe rack with individual compartments.

6. Rotate Your Boots Regularly

Rotating your Dr Martens regularly can help prevent them from developing creases and prolong their lifespan. Avoid wearing the same pair of boots every day and rotate them every other day or every week.

7. Store Your Boots in Their Original Box

If you still have the original box that your Dr Martens came in, use it to store your boots. The box is designed to protect your boots and keep them in good condition.

If you don’t have the original box, use a shoebox or a storage container that is big enough to accommodate your boots.

8. Avoid Overpacking Your Boots

Avoid overpacking your Dr Martens when storing them, as this can cause the leather to stretch and deform. Stuffing them with too much newspaper or using shoe trees that are too big can also damage the boots.

9. Check Your Boots Regularly

Check your Dr Martens regularly for any signs of damage or wear and tear. If you notice any cracks, tears, or holes, take them to a professional cobbler for repair.

10. Follow the Care Instructions

Follow the care instructions that come with your Dr Martens to ensure that they are stored properly. Different types of leather require different care, so make sure that you are using the right products and techniques for your boots.

So, storing your Dr Martens properly is essential to maintain their quality and prolong their lifespan. By following these tips and tricks, you can keep your boots in good condition and enjoy them for years to come.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the best way to store Dr. Martens?

When it comes to storing Dr. Martens, it’s important to keep them in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. You can keep them in their original box or in a shoe rack. However, make sure that they are not tightly packed to avoid deformation of the shoes.

Additionally, it’s recommended to stuff the shoes with tissue paper or shoe trees to maintain their shape and prevent creases. You can also place some moisture-absorbing sachets inside the box or shoe rack to prevent any mold or mildew growth.

Can I store my Dr. Martens in a plastic container?

It’s not recommended to store your Dr. Martens in a plastic container as it can trap moisture and cause the shoes to mold or develop an unpleasant odor. However, if you must store them in a plastic container, make sure that the container has some ventilation holes to allow air circulation.

Also, do not store them in airtight bags as it can cause the shoes to turn yellow or develop an unpleasant odor due to the lack of air circulation.

How should I clean my Dr. Martens before storing them?

Before storing your Dr. Martens, it’s essential to clean them properly to remove any dirt or debris. You can use a soft-bristled brush or a damp cloth to wipe the surface of the shoes. However, make sure not to use any harsh chemicals or solvents as it can damage the leather.

Once you’ve cleaned the shoes, let them air dry completely before storing them. Do not use any heat source to dry them faster as it can damage the leather and cause the shoes to shrink or crack.

How often should I check my stored Dr. Martens?

It’s recommended to check your stored Dr. Martens every few months to ensure that they are in good condition. Check for any signs of mold, mildew, or pests. If you find any, take immediate action to prevent any further damage.

You can also take the shoes out of storage and wear them for a few hours to prevent the leather from cracking or developing permanent creases. However, make sure to clean and condition them properly before wearing them.

What is the best way to store patent leather Dr. Martens?

When it comes to storing patent leather Dr. Martens, it’s important to keep them away from direct sunlight and heat sources. You can store them in their original box or a shoe rack, but make sure that they are not tightly packed to avoid deformation of the shoes.

Additionally, do not stack anything on top of them as it can cause permanent marks or creases on the patent leather. You can stuff the shoes with tissue paper to maintain their shape and prevent creases. Also, avoid using any harsh chemicals or solvents to clean them as it can damage the patent leather.
